Nov. 5 (Bloomberg) -- Martin Baily, a senior fellow at the Brookings Institution and former chairman of the Council of Economic Advisers during the Clinton Administration, talks with Bloomberg's Matt Miller, Carol Massar and Michael McKee about the outlook for the U.S. labor market. Payrolls fell by 190,000 last month, more than forecast by economists, a Labor Department report showed today in Washington. (Source: Bloomberg) « Less
